Up-and-coming
hip hop duo Bad Boy Bad Girl and pop/R&B
artist Carla will bring their high-energy
urban sound to
troops stationed in Kosovo, Bosnia and
the United Kingdom.
July 15-Aug. 5 as they embark on their
first Armed Forces Entertainment tour. "We
are excited about bringing Bad Boy Bad
Girl on tour for our overseas troops, because
we think they could be the next big thing
in the hip hop world," said Capt.
Aubrey Semrau with the Air Force, who is
circuit manager for the European region
for Armed Forces Entertainment. "In
addition, Carla will bring to our troops
her special blend of upbeat, fun music
and a great stage performance."
Bad Boy Bad Girl duo, Ali-Starr and
Sillawet, have opened for numerous
popular rap
groups, including Naughty by Nature,
Ruff Ryders,
Black Moon, Rakim and The Roots.
Their
lyrics about the struggles, joys
and pain of life in their South Jersey
'hood, fueled
by their dreams of success, make
Bad
Boy Bad Girl a group many can connect
with.
Their single, "Need 2 Know," has
been a Number 1 single in DJ Record
Pools throughout the U.S. and Canada".
"It is truly a blessing for us to have
this opportunity to perform for our
troops overseas.
We want to be able to give them a
taste of something they've been missing
while
they are far away from home," said
Sillawet.
In
addition, pop/R&B artist Carla
will open for Bad Boy Bad Girl. Her single "If
You Want My Love," has been climbing
the R&B charts. "We're going to
give our servicemen and women a high-energy
show filled with attitude that they won't
soon forget. We apply the same attitude
onstage that they apply to the job they
do for our country," said Carla.

Armed
Forces Entertainment is the lead Department
of Defense agency for providing entertainment
to U.S. military personnel serving overseas,
with priority given to those in contingency
operations and at remote and isolated
locations. The Department of the Air
Force is the executive agent of Armed
Forces Entertainment.
Founded
in 1951, Armed Forces Entertainment brings
a touch of home to more than 500,000
troops annually, embracing the best of
Americana that stretches across all genres
